I posted this in the opening line thread as well, I watched the entire Pitt game last night and was underwhelmed. While the score got out of hand, it was mostly due to blown coverage or missed tackles. OSU struggled to get pressure on the QB and when Pitt benched Browne in favor of their (very average) dual threat QB, the game swung back to even. Pitt even had a drive at the end of the half where they moved the ball at will. Im feeling pretty good weve got a tight one on our hands.
